Several key factors are driving the growth of the line trimmer market. Firstly, the increasing popularity of landscaping and gardening activities, both amongst homeowners and professional landscapers, is a major contributor. People are investing more time and resources in maintaining their gardens and outdoor spaces, creating a strong demand for efficient and easy-to-use line trimmers. Secondly, the ongoing urbanization trend is fueling the market. As more people move to urban areas with limited outdoor space, there's a greater need for tools to maintain smaller yards and gardens efficiently. The shift towards eco-friendly and sustainable gardening practices is another crucial driver. Electric line trimmers, with their reduced emissions and lower noise levels compared to gasoline-powered models, are becoming increasingly popular, aligning with consumer preferences for environmentally responsible products. Lastly, technological advancements in battery technology and motor design have led to improved performance, longer battery life, and lighter weight line trimmers, enhancing their appeal to a broader range of users. These combined factors contribute to a dynamic and rapidly expanding line trimmer market.
Despite its positive growth trajectory, the line trimmer market faces several challenges. One significant restraint is the fluctuating prices of raw materials, particularly metals and plastics, which can impact production costs and profitability. Furthermore, intense competition from numerous established and emerging brands necessitates continuous innovation and aggressive marketing strategies to maintain market share. The market is also subject to seasonal variations in demand, with peak sales typically occurring during spring and summer months. This seasonality can pose challenges for manufacturers in terms of production planning and inventory management. Additionally, stringent safety regulations and environmental standards in various regions impose constraints on manufacturers, requiring adherence to specific design and performance criteria. Finally, concerns regarding the disposal of old line trimmers and their environmental impact contribute to the need for eco-friendly design and recycling solutions. Addressing these challenges and adapting to market dynamics will be crucial for sustained growth in the line trimmer market.
